门牌制作(plate.cpp)
【问题描述】
小明要给一层楼的房间安装门牌号码。一个门牌由三位数字组成,第一位为楼层号,后面两位为房间号,当楼层中有 n 个房间时,房间号由 1 至 n 连续编号。
例如:当 4 层有 5 个房间时,门牌号码分别编为 401、402、403、404、405。要制作一个门牌号,必须制作对应的数字符号,并粘贴在牌子上。
例如要制作 401 这个门牌号,需要数字符号 4、0、1 各一个;而门牌号 404 需要数字符号 4 两个,数字符号 0 一个。
给定楼层的编号,和这层楼的房间总数,请计算需要数字符号 0、1、2、3、4、5、6、7、8、9 各多少个。
【输入格式】
从文件 plate.in 中输入数据。 输入的第一行包含一个整数 f,表示楼层号。第二行包含一个整数 n,表示房间数量。
【输出格式】
输出到文件 plate.out 中。
输出一行,包含十个整数,依次表示需要数字符号 0、1、2、3、4、5、6、7、8、9 的个数。相邻的数之间使用一个空格分隔。
【样例输入】
4 5
【样例输出】
5 1 1 1 6 1 0 0 0 0
【评测用例规模与约定】
注意:以下规模是评测时输入数据一定会满足的限制,在你的程序中不需要对这些限制进行检查。对于所有评测用例,1 ≤ f ≤ 9,1 ≤ n ≤ 99。